1. An electrician is installing branch-circuit conductors in a commercial office. What is the
primary purpose of overcurrent protection?

A. Improve power quality

B. Reduce voltage drop

C. Protect conductors and equipment from excessive current

D. Increase circuit capacity

════════════════════
Correct Answer: C. Protect conductors and equipment from excessive current

Rationale:

Overcurrent protection devices are intended to protect conductors and equipment from
damage caused by overloads, short circuits, and ground faults. The other options do not
represent the primary function of overcurrent protection.

════════════════════

2. According to NEC requirements, what color is commonly used to identify grounded
conductors?

A. White or gray

B. Red

C. Blue

D. Orange

════════════════════
Correct Answer: A. White or gray

Rationale:

White or gray insulation is typically used to identify grounded conductors. The remaining
colors are generally used for ungrounded or phase conductors.

════════════════════

,3. A technician must determine whether a receptacle is GFCI protected. What hazard is a GFCI
primarily designed to reduce?

A. Voltage fluctuation

B. Electric shock

C. Harmonic distortion

D. Equipment overheating

════════════════════
Correct Answer: B. Electric shock

Rationale:

GFCIs detect ground-fault currents and quickly disconnect power to reduce the risk of serious
electric shock. They are not intended to regulate voltage or harmonics.

════════════════════

4. Which NEC term refers to the connection of conductive materials to establish electrical
continuity and conductivity?

A. Grounding

B. Isolating

C. Polarizing

D. Bonding

════════════════════
Correct Answer: D. Bonding

Rationale:

Bonding creates a low-impedance path that ensures electrical continuity and facilitates
operation of protective devices during faults.

════════════════════

5. An apprentice is calculating conductor ampacity. Which factor commonly requires ampacity
adjustment?

A. Manufacturer logo

B. Conduit color

,C. Number of current-carrying conductors

D. Panel location label

════════════════════
Correct Answer: C. Number of current-carrying conductors

Rationale:

When multiple current-carrying conductors are installed together, ampacity adjustment
factors may apply because of increased heat buildup.

════════════════════

6. What is the minimum objective of grounding electrical systems?

A. Increase load capacity

B. Stabilize voltage to earth

C. Reduce conductor cost

D. Eliminate all faults

════════════════════
Correct Answer: B. Stabilize voltage to earth

Rationale:

Grounding helps stabilize system voltage and provides a reference to earth. It does not
eliminate all faults or increase system capacity.

════════════════════
7. During an inspection, a damaged flexible cord is discovered. What is the most appropriate
action?

A. Tape the damaged section

B. Ignore if equipment works

C. Reduce circuit breaker size

D. Replace the damaged cord

════════════════════
Correct Answer: D. Replace the damaged cord

Rationale:

, Damaged flexible cords present shock and fire hazards and should be replaced. Temporary
repairs are generally not acceptable.

════════════════════

8. What instrument is commonly used to measure electrical resistance?

A. Ammeter

B. Ohmmeter

C. Wattmeter

D. Frequency meter

════════════════════
Correct Answer: B. Ohmmeter

Rationale:

An ohmmeter measures resistance. Ammeters measure current, wattmeters measure power,
and frequency meters measure frequency.

════════════════════

9. A branch circuit supplying continuous loads must generally be sized at what percentage of
the continuous load?

A. 100%

B. 110%

C. 125%

D. 150%

════════════════════
Correct Answer: C. 125%

Rationale:

Continuous loads are typically calculated at 125% to ensure conductors and overcurrent
devices can safely carry the load.
